MC100EL35DR2 Overview


It is embeded in 8-SOIC (0.154, 3.90mm Width) case. A package named Tape & Reel (TR)includes it. T flip flop uses Differentialas its output configuration. The trigger configured with it uses Positive Edge. In this case, the electronic component is mounted in the way of Surface Mount. A voltage of -4.2V~-5.7Vis required for its operation. In this case, the operating temperature is -40°C~85°C TA. This logic flip flop is classified as type D-Type. JK flip flop belongs to the 100ELseries of FPGAs. A frequency of 2.2GHzshould be the maximum output frequency. As a result, it consumes 32mA quiescent current and is not affected by external forces. Terminations are 8. D latch belongs to the 100EL35 family. Power is supplied from a voltage of 5V volts. Surface Mount mounts this electronic component. The 8pins are designed into the board. In this device, the clock edge trigger type is Positive Edge. The part you are looking for is included in FF/Latches. An electronic part designed with 2bits is used in this application. As soon as 5.7Vis reached, Vsup reaches its maximum value. It is imperative that the supply voltage (Vsup) is maintained above 4.2Vin order to ensure normal operation. To achieve this superior flexibility, 1 circuits are used. As a result of its reliability, this D flip flop is ideally suited for TAPE AND REEL. The D latch runs on a voltage of +-5V volts. Additionally, there are NECL MODE: VCC = 0V WITH VEE = -4.2V TO -5.7V on the electronic flip flop that can be referred to.
